Overview
- Color : Let It Snow
- Material : Polyester
- Product Dimensions : 16"L x 18"W
- Brand : Kawani
- Item Weight : 0.4 Pounds
About this item
- 【Dish drying mat】Let it snow dish drying pad is 16x18 inches, which is suitable for most homes and kitchen countertops. Can be used as a drying mat, put down all sizes of pots and pans, cups, bottles, cutlery, etc, can be used as a protective pad for coffee machines and mixers bottom. It can also be used as a heat insulation pad for countertop for heat insulation and ironing.
- 【Premium Material】The snowman absorbent dish drying mat is made of polyester surface material, and the middle is composite sponge material. The reversible superfine fiber can absorb water several times heavier than itself, which quickly absorbs water to keep the kitchen countertop dry and clean. The dish drying mat can been double-sided uses with strong edging, not easy to disperse.

- 【Easy Storage】 The winter dish drying mat with hanging loop, can be hung on the kitchen wall without occupying any space. This lightweight dish drying mat for kitchen counter, soft and foldable, microfiber is naturally, durable, and cleans up easily, and is effortless to clean. When not in use, the foldable drying dish mat can be placed in any drawer, cabinet or closet without taking up much kitchen space. The lightweight drying pad is also very convenient to carry.
- 【Easy To Care】Wash by hands or simply put it into the wash machine on a cold gentle cycle with mild detergent, do not bleach and tumble dry.This absorbent microfiber construction has a flexible core that does not weaken in the wash, don't to worry about machine wash deformation,air dry in shade.
